More Nurses Honored at AACN |
We told you Tuesday about two nurses honored at the Association of Critical-Care Nurses conference, but they weren’t the only ones receiving awards. Linda Harrington, a leading expert in interactive design informatics and AI, received the 2025 Marguerite Rodgers
Kinney Award for a Distinguished Career, and Mary Beth Flynn Makic was honored as the 2025 Distinguished Research Lecturer. A posthumous AACN Pioneering Spirit Award also went to Dr. Christopher W. Bryan-Brown for his role in shaping today’s critical care medicine.

A Cautionary Tale for Supplements |
Over half of American adults report using supplements, with a growing number of them seeking out non-pharmaceutical options to manage mental health issues like depression and anxiety. But with supplements far less regulated than medications, it’s definitely buyer beware. Check out the personal story of one woman who was wary of psychiatric drugs, so she tried St. John’s wort instead to manage her depression symptoms. “Supplements made me lose my mind,” she wrote.

New Pain Management Guidelines |
Getting an IUD is no big deal for some folks, but it can be extremely painful for many others. The same goes for a range of other gynecologic procedures, from endometrial and cervical biopsies to hysteroscopy. Now, one year after the CDC issued its own guidelines recommending lidocaine for IUD insertion, the American College of Obstetricians and Gynecologists has issued guidance on pain management for uterine and cervical procedures occurring in the office.

Your Nervous System Knows: Start Listening |
Nursing conditions can keep us stuck in survival: hypervigilant during high-stakes shifts, then crashing with exhaustion when the adrenaline fades. This isn’t personal failure, it’s our nervous system doing its job under pressure.
Our bodies carry the imprint of long shifts, systemic injustices, and moral injury. Over time, we can lose touch with what safety feels like. But healing isn’t just about rest, it’s about reconnection.
Start with this:
Get curious about your body’s cues. Does tension spike before rounds? Do you disassociate during staff meetings? That’s data.
Practice grounding. Even 30 seconds of intentional breathing can shift your state, or try this free 3-minute exercise for extra support.Â
Healing doesn’t happen in isolation. Regulation is relational, so find your community.
